Non-terrestrial networks (NTN) based on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ellite constellations are positioned as a foundational component of 6G systems, yet their integration with terrestrial infrastructure presents significant standardization challenges. The 3GPP Network Slice Admission Control Function (NSACF), specified in TS 29.536, currently employs static threshold-based policies that cannot accommodate the dynamic energy constraints inherent to LEO satellite deployments with approximately 90-minute orbital periods and continuous eclipse/sunlight transitions. This paper proposes a QoS-Aware Predictive Admission Control (QAPAC) algorithm that enables AI-native NSACF operation by replacing static threshold-based admission control with predictive admission control using ML-based power consumption forecasting and QoS-driven dynamic threshold adaptation. Experimental evaluation on an emulated 6G NTN testbed demonstrates that QAPAC achieves 100% mission-critical service acceptance compared to 75-76% for baseline methods, with up to 19 percentage point improvement in service availability with high reliability and low latency. These results provide quantitative evidence supporting the evolution of NSACF specifications toward AI-native admission control for 6G systems.
